Why is Goslings Rum Black?

Originally called "Old Rum" it was available on draught out of oak barrels, Finally, after World War One, Black Seal was sold in Champagne bottles, the most widely available bottle at the time. The cork was sealed with black sealing wax, hence the name Black Seal.

Why is rum black?

To produce dark, golden, or black rum, producers age the rum before filtering and bottling. The rum's darker color and bolder flavor come from the wooden or charred oak barrels used in the aging process. During this aging process, producers also add ingredients to add flavors and colors.

Is Goslings Black Rum a dark rum?

Goslings Black Seal is a full-flavoured dark, barrel-aged rum blended in Bermuda from three distinctly different, imported triple pot distilled rums. The rum is then aged for 3 to 6 years in re-charred American oak barrels previously used to age bourbon. Goslings rum is Bermuda's largest export.

How is Goslings Black Seal rum made?

Goslings Black Seal Rum, made from a 150-year-old Gosling family recipe, uses the finest distillates aged in charred American oak casks, to achieve a remarkably smooth taste. First exported to the US in 1980, Goslings Black Seal Rum is now Bermuda's largest export product.

25 related questions found

Where does Goslings Rum come from?

Generations of Goslings have indeed been blending rum in Bermuda since the middle of the 19th century. But only blending. The raw material, rum distillate, comes from Barbados, Jamaica, and Trinidad — Caribbean islands where sugar cane grows.

Is black rum the same as blackstrap?

Short answer: they're black rums. In other words, relatively young rums, which may or may not be distilled from blackstrap molasses, made dark or “black” via caramel coloring added after distillation, to mimic the look of a long-aged rum.

Does Goslings Rum have added sugar?

There are notes of sweet mixed fruit and a little bitter marmalade. The original Black Seal rum is a slightly “confected” rum in that it does have added sugar and possibly other additions. However, despite this the Original Black Seal always maintained a very rum like aroma. As does the Family Reserve.

What is Falernum?

At its core, falernum is a soothing mix of baking spices, sugar, nuts (typically almonds) and lime. Its signature heat comes from ginger and there are both boozy and dry versions of the stuff. The former is made with overproof rum, resulting in a roughly 15-20% alcohol by volume liquid perfect for a Mai Tai.
